Preparing for the MATH ACT Test

When preparing for the MATH ACT test, it is essential to focus on memorizing formulas for various topics such as linear equations, logarithms, volume, right triangles, special right triangles, and the pythagorean theorem. Understanding and being able to apply these formulas will be crucial for success on the test.

Additionally, it is important to practice using a calculator efficiently, as it will be allowed during the test. Being able to perform calculations quickly and accurately can make a significant difference in completing the test within the given time frame, as the MATH ACT test is a timed exam.

Overall, by dedicating time to memorizing formulas, practicing with a calculator, and familiarizing oneself with the format of a timed test, students can feel more confident and prepared to tackle the MATH ACT test and achieve success.
